Zander was given two functions: the one represented by the graph and the function f(x) = (x + 4)2. What can he conclude about th

e two functions?

The conclusion about the functions is they have the same y-intercept.

<h3>How to make conclusion about the functions?</h3>

The complete question is added as an attachment

The function is given as:

f(x) = (x + 4)^2

From the attached graph, the graph has a y-intercept at:

y = 16

This can be represented as:

(0, 16)

Next, we set x = 0 in f(x) = (x + 4)^2

f(0) = (0 + 4)^2

Evaluate

f(0) = 16

This means that the y-intercept of f(x) = (x + 4)^2 is (0, 16)

So, the functions have the same y-intercept

Hence, the conclusion about the functions is they have the same y-intercept.
